About the Role

We are seeking a highly motivated Operations Director - Transport to oversee and optimise transport operations across multiple sites across the North region. This is a key leadership role within this leading transport company ensuring efficient, compliant, and cost-effective transport operations while maintaining high service levels for our customers.

Key Responsibilities

Operational Management

Oversee transport operations across multiple depots, ensuring efficient vehicle utilisation and on-time deliveries.
Implement and monitor KPIs to drive continuous improvement in service levels, fuel efficiency, and cost control.
Work closely with site-based transport teams to ensure consistent processes and best practices.
Lead strategic route planning and fleet optimisation to improve efficiency and reduce costs.
Ensure fleet maintenance schedules are adhered to, minimising downtime and ensuring compliance.Compliance & Safety

Ensure full compliance with all transport regulations, including Operator Licence requirements, DVSA, and Working Time Directive regulations.
Promote a strong health & safety culture across all sites, conducting audits and implementing best practices.
Maintain accurate records for driver hours, tachographs, vehicle inspections, and maintenance schedules.
Manage accident investigations and ensure corrective actions are implemented.People Management & Leadership

Lead, develop, and support a team of transport managers, planners, and drivers across multiple sites.
Conduct performance reviews and provide training and development opportunities.
Foster a positive working environment that promotes teamwork, accountability, and high performance.
Ensure effective communication between sites, management, and key stakeholders.Financial & Commercial Performance

Manage transport budgets, controlling costs while maintaining operational efficiency.
Identify opportunities to improve profitability through cost-saving initiatives and improved processes.
Monitor and negotiate with external suppliers (fuel, maintenance, subcontractors) to drive value for money.Stakeholder & Customer Engagement

Work closely with customers to ensure high levels of service and resolve any transport-related issues.
Collaborate with other departments (warehouse, sales, and customer service) to align operations with business needs.
Develop strong relationships with key suppliers and industry contacts to stay ahead of market trends.Key Skills & Experience Required

Proven experience in a transport management role, ideally at a regional or multi-site level.
Strong knowledge of UK transport legislation, compliance, and Operator Licence requirements.
Experience and knowledge of pallet networks
Experience managing large HGV fleets and drivers.
Excellent leadership and people management skills, with a track record of team development.
Strong commercial awareness and ability to manage budgets effectively.
Proficient in transport planning systems and fleet management software.
A results-driven mindset with the ability to problem-solve under pressure.Qualifications & Requirements

CPC (Certificate of Professional Competence) in Transport Management - Essential.
Strong IT skills, including transport management systems and Microsoft Office.What We Offer
